Staten Island drug bust: Seven men indicted for allegedly selling ‘massive’ quantities of fentanyl, heroin and cocaine
A group of seven men has been arrested and indicted on 39 counts of selling “massive quantities" of fentanyl, heroin, and cocaine on Staten Island via an organized, multi-borough criminal network, the borough’s District Attorney Michael McMahon and Police Commissioner Jessica Tisch said Thursday. Indictments unsealed on Aug. 6 in Richmond County Supreme Court allege the men sold 557 grams of cocaine, 360 grams of heroin and 176 grams of fentanyl…
